Valencia are reported to be interested in striker Maxi Gomez with Celta Vigo said to be keen on an offer that would see Santi Mina join them in the opposite direction.

Gomez’s release clause is set at 50 million euros and Celta say aren’t willing to accept any offers lower than this figure. According to Radio Galega, Celta would do business if Valencia offered 25 million euros plus Mina.

Both players are interested in a deal that would see Mina return to the club where he began his career. The Spaniard signed for Valencia from Celta for 10 million euros in 2015.

Celta paid Defensor Sporting just four million euros for Gomez in 2017 and he has scored 18 goals in 39 games in his first season with the Galician club. He also netted 13 times during the 2018/19 campaign to help save his side from relegation.

Mina scored 15 goals during the 2017/18 campaign before finding the net 13 times during the season just gone.

West Ham hasn’t completely given up on their pursuit of Maxi Gomez but a move to Valencia would be a big blow for them doubly so it meant that Valencia dropped their interest in signing Javier Hernandez for £8m to get his £140,000 per week wages off the books.
